And under lucille at 1st and foremost, shaped the regions architecture, the fortress of alhambra, a world cultural heritage, sight rises up over the former muslim bastion of granada. The nostril sultans built the palace complex over a period of more than 200 years. Stunning ceiling paintings and mosaics domes carved from wood expansive courtyards and magnificent marble fountains showcase the peak of islam. At craftsmanship. If he done a town in the province of armenia, the spaniards call this region mud, they plastic or, or sea of plastic. Why . Because its dominated by greenhouses, as far as the i can see in these shanty towns are home to many african migrants. Its thought that some 90000 people work in the on to lucy and fruit and vegetable industry. A 3rd of them, foreigners, moroccans being the Largest Group among the benefits in l. Im in l. A. He done it a, one of the largest food producing areas in europe and he, i was fat and vegetables like zucchini eggplant and tomatoes are exported from here to the rest of the continent. Ah, the port city lies on the southern spanish coast. Others saw it. Ah, its home to almost 600000 people. Pablo picasso was born in malaga. Ah, more than 200 works by the famous painter are on display at the maceo picasso. Ah, in the cost of that assault or Sunshine Coast is so called because the region gets more than 300. 00 days of sunshine a year. This attracts millions of tourists from all over the world.
